The wiring setup of a typical Sydney home has developed dramatically given that the initial switchboards were first fitted. In earlier decades, a residential switchboard was designed to handle just a modest variety of circuits for basic lighting and a few power outlets. The technology of that duration matched those expectations, and the resulting system sufficed for its time. Today, that very same panel may have to provide split‑system air conditioners in every bedroom, an induction cooktop, several home‑office stations that draw continuous power, smart‑home controllers, high‑performance entertainment gear, and, increasingly, roof solar installations that feed electricity back to the grid. Each of these loads surpasses what the original style was intended to support. Updating the switchboard tackles this mismatch at its core, reorganising the whole circulation network so that circuits are correctly appointed, the load capability really fulfills demand, and all elements governing the property's electrical energy adhere to modern safety standards.
What sets a thorough switchboard upgrade apart from a general electrical task is the substantial protection it adds throughout the system. A properly updated switchboard incorporates residual‑current devices on every circuit-- safety switches that trip within milliseconds when current leakages due to a fault or an individual touching a live wire. This level of safeguarding is needed by New South Wales electrical guidelines for new and refurbished installations, yet lots of older Sydney homes still lack it entirely. In addition, modern mini circuit breakers control each private circuit specifically, cutting power automatically when an overload takes place instead of permitting the wiring to get too hot. The old panel is changed with an appropriately rated enclosure that is clearly labeled, rationally organized, and simple to gain access to for future service. An upgrade performed to this basic addresses every aspect of the distribution network, delivering a system that is safe, certified, and developed to sustain.

Identifying the correct time to commission switchboard upgrades is something every Sydney property owner need to approach with severity instead of hold-up. Ceramic or rewireable fuses still in use are an unambiguous signal that an upgrade is overdue, as is any proof of heat damage, burn marks, or unusual warmth around the panel. Circuits that journey consistently under typical family loads, badly labelled or unlabelled breakers, and switchboards that have actually never been examined by a certified electrician are all indicators that the current system is operating outside safe criteria.
